In this emotionally intense thriller by the author of The Paris Wife, seasoned missing persons detective Anna Hart retreats to Mendocino, the village of her childhood, after a personal tragedy. Upon arrival, she discovers a local teenage girl has gone missing, echoing a haunting unsolved murder from her past. As Anna immerses herself in the search, she confronts her own trauma and learns that true courage involves vulnerability and connection. This gripping narrative intertwines real cases with themes of fate, redemption, and the enduring human spirit.
